Output 8915a4689fc382083cf96f2a1937972902061dc1b69db438cf9dc3be1c47d51f:1

value
1407670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d9689c1decd010b2f582012700d597a20d6f6a OP_EQUAL
address
3B4qHvipaHXDgHbWkLGNQALwXFcEit2aHv
transaction
8915a4689fc382083cf96f2a1937972902061dc1b69db438cf9dc3be1c47d51f
spent
true